Excel中的条件求和如何对符合条件的数据进行求和
Excel中的条件求和是一项非常有用的功能,它可以帮助我们根据特定的条件对数据进行求和。本文将介绍如何使用Excel中的条件求和功能,以及一些常见的应用示例。下面是详细的步骤和说明。
首先,在Excel中打开一个包含数据的工作表。我们将使用这些数据来进行条件求和。
1. 使用SUMIF函数进行条件求和
SUMIF函数是Excel中最常用的条件求和函数之一。它可以根据特定的条件选择数据,并对满足条件的数据进行求和。
使用SUMIF函数,我们需要提供三个参数:range,criteria和sum_range。
- range:范围,指定要检查条件的数据区域。
- criteria:条件,指定要满足的条件。可以是一个值,也可以是一个表达式。
- sum_range:求和范围,指定要进行求和的数据区域。
以下是SUMIF函数的基本语法:
=SUMIF(range, criteria, sum_range)
例如,假设我们想对一个销售订单进行条件求和,具体条件是订单状态为"已发货"。我们可以使用以下公式来实现:
=SUMIF(A2:A10, "已发货", B2:B10)
这个公式将对A列中状态为"已发货"的订单金额进行求和,并将结果显示在B列中。
2. 使用SUMIFS函数进行多条件求和
如果我们需要基于多个条件对数据进行求和,我们可以使用SUMIFS函数。
SUMIFS函数的参数和用法与SUMIF函数类似,只是可以添加多个条件。
以下是SUMIFS函数的基本语法:
=SUMIFS(sum_range, criteria_range1, criteria1, criteria_range2, criteria2, …)
例如,假设我们需要同时满足订单状态为"已发货"且订单金额大于$500的条件。我们可以使用以下公式:
=SUMIFS(B2:B10, A2:A10, "已发货", B2:B10, ">500")
这个公式将对A列中状态为"已发货"且B列中金额大于$500的订单进行求和。
3. 使用数组公式进行条件求和
除了SUMIF和SUMIFS函数之外,我们还可以使用数组公式进行条件求和。
首先,我们需要选择一个范围来存放满足条件的数据。然后,我们可以使用SUM函数和IF函数的组合来计算条件求和。
以下是数组公式的基本语法:
{=SUM(IF(range=criteria, sum_range))}
注意,这是一个数组公式,而不是普通的公式。在输入完公式后,我们必须按下Ctrl+Shift+Enter键来确认。
sumifs多条件求和例如,假设我们想针对商品为"A"且订单金额大于$500的条件进行求和。我们可以使用以下数组公式:
{=SUM(IF(A2:A10="A", IF(B2:B10>500, C2:C10)))}
这个数组公式将对满足商品为"A"且订单金额大于$500的订单进行求和,并将结果显示在C列中。
需要注意的是,数组公式的计算会比较耗费计算资源,对于大规模数据可能会导致性能问题。
总结:
通过使用Excel中的条件求和功能,我们可以方便地对符合特定条件的数据进行求和。无论是使用SUMIF函数、SUMIFS函数,还是使用数组公式,都可以根据具体的需求来选择合适的方法。掌握了条件求和的技巧,我们可以更加高效地分析和处理数据,提升工作效率。希望本文对您在Excel中进行条件求和有所帮助!
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论